Zagreb, July 17, 2006 -- U.S. Ambassador to Croatia, Robert A. Bradtke, will visit Vukovar on July 18 and 19, 2006. During his first visit to the Eastern Slavonian region, Ambassador Bradtke will meet with the County Prefect, Bozo Galic, President of the Vukovar County Court, Ante Zeljko, Mayor of Vukovar, Tomislav Sota, visit the Vukovar Fire Station, the Podunavska Free Zone, and a demining site. He will also meet with media, government, private sector and NGO representatives.

During his stay in Vukovar, Ambassador Bradtke will also visit the Ovcara memorial site and lay a commemorative wreath.
